Product Description
Electrical:
Characteristic Impedance 50 ohm
Frequency Range DC-6 Ghz
VSWR 1.15@DC-3GHz
Dielectric Withstanding Voltage 1000V RMS,50Hz,at sea level
Dielectric Resistance 5000M
Contact Resistance Center Contact 1m
Outer Contact 0.25m
